Lead Data Architect at GoFundMe

San Francisco, California, United States

GoFundMe Logo
Not SpecifiedCompensation
Senior (5 to 8 years), Expert & Leadership (9+ years)Experience Level
Full TimeJob Type
UnknownVisa
TechnologyIndustries

Requirements

  • 10+ years of experience in data architecture, platform engineering, or data engineering, with at least 3+ years in a senior or architect role
  • Proven expertise with modern cloud-native data stacks including Snowflake, Databricks, MDM, Data Catalogs, and CDPs
  • Hands-on experience with Looker or other BI/semantic modeling tools
  • Strong understanding of graph-based data models, recommendation systems, and personalization architectures
  • Expertise in data modeling, metadata management, and semantic layers
  • Proficiency with streaming/event-driven data pipelines and real-time processing (Kafka, Pub/Sub, Spark Streaming, etc.)
  • Familiarity with AI/ML pipelines, feature stores, and unstructured/structured data integration
  • Strong foundation in data governance, lineage, cataloging, and compliance frameworks
  • Excellent communication and leadership skills to align technical direction across diverse teams
  • Located in the San Francisco Bay Area with an in-office requirement of 3x a week

Responsibilities

  • Modernize, optimize, and evolve a cloud-native data stack into a scalable, secure, and high-performing ecosystem such as SQL & NoSQL repositories for diverse workloads
  • Leverage modern data platform principles including lakehouse, data fabric, and data mesh architectures to improve scalability, decentralization, governance, and interoperability
  • Design scalable architectures to support analytics, real-time reporting, AI/ML Ops pipelines, feature stores, and graph-based data relationships
  • Design a unified data platform with high-performing and cost-effective solutions that handle both structured and unstructured data at high volume and high velocity
  • Establish enterprise-wide standards for data modeling, semantic layers, and golden datasets to enable consistency and reuse
  • Advance governance & quality by implementing frameworks for data lineage, quality, privacy, and security (GDPR, CCPA, PII protections)
  • Enable personalization & insights by architecting data capabilities that fuel advanced recommendations, relationship mapping, and connected user experiences
  • Evaluate & integrate technologies to guide adoption of best-fit technologies for evolving use cases in data science, AI, and scalable analytics
  • Partner cross-functionally by collaborating with engineering, product, analytics, and data science teams to translate business vision into technical solutions
  • Mentor & lead by providing architectural leadership, coaching engineers on best practices, and influencing strategic platform decisions

Skills

Key technologies and capabilities for this role

SQLNoSQLLakehouseData FabricData MeshAI/MLML OpsFeature StoresGraph DatabasesData ModelingSemantic LayersData GovernanceCloud Native

Questions & Answers

Common questions about this position

What is the location requirement for this role?

Candidates must be located in the San Francisco Bay Area with an in-office requirement of 3 days a week.

What experience level is required for the Lead Data Architect position?

The role requires 10+ years of experience in data architecture, platform engineering, or data engineering, including at least 3+ years in a senior or architect role.

What technical expertise is needed for this position?

Proven expertise with modern cloud-native data stacks including Snowflake, Databricks, MDM, Data Catalogs, and CDPs is required, along with hands-on experience with Looker or other BI tools.

What does the Data Platform team do at GoFundMe?

The Data Platform team focuses on modernizing the existing platform and building a scalable data, reporting, and AI architecture to enhance product offerings and meet business requirements.

What makes a strong candidate for this Lead Data Architect role?

A strong candidate has 10+ years in data architecture or engineering with senior experience, expertise in cloud-native stacks like Snowflake and Databricks, and the ability to lead cross-functionally while mentoring engineers.

GoFundMe

Online platform for crowdfunding and fundraising

About GoFundMe

GoFundMe is an online platform that enables individuals and organizations to raise money for various needs and aspirations. Users can create fundraising campaigns in just five minutes by sharing their stories and soliciting donations from their networks and beyond. The platform caters to a wide range of clients, including those facing medical emergencies, families in need of memorial funds, students seeking educational support, and nonprofits looking for financial assistance. GoFundMe operates globally and has built a community of over 100 million people who have collectively raised $25 billion through more than 200 million donations. The company generates revenue through voluntary tips from donors and a small transaction fee on each donation, which helps cover payment processing costs and maintain platform security. GoFundMe's goal is to provide a safe and user-friendly experience for both donors and recipients, leveraging community support to help people meet their financial needs.

Redwood City, CaliforniaHeadquarters
2010Year Founded
$1,178.5MTotal Funding
SERIES_ACompany Stage
Fintech, Social ImpactIndustries
501-1,000Employees

Benefits

Health Insurance
Dental Insurance
Vision Insurance
Hybrid Work Options
Family Planning Benefits
Commuter Benefits
Parental Leave
Unlimited Paid Time Off
Mental Health Support
Wellness Program
Professional Development Budget
Conference Attendance Budget

Risks

Emerging crowdfunding platforms with lower fees could attract users away from GoFundMe.
Partnership with Meta may expose GoFundMe to privacy concerns, affecting user trust.
Reliance on voluntary tips may be unsustainable during economic downturns.

Differentiation

GoFundMe is the most trusted name in crowdfunding since its founding in 2010.
The platform serves diverse clients, from individuals to nonprofits, globally.
GoFundMe's user-friendly interface allows fundraisers to start campaigns in five minutes.

Upsides

Collaboration with Meta enhances social sharing, boosting fundraiser reach and effectiveness.
Specific relief funds for disasters position GoFundMe as a go-to emergency platform.
Partnerships with organizations enhance GoFundMe's reputation as a socially responsible platform.

Land your dream remote job 3x faster with AI